deuteriooxymethane

Also Known As: Methanol-d, Methan(2H)ol, deuteriooxymethane, methyl alcohol-d, Deuteromethanol

CAS: 1455-13-6
Molecular Formula CH4O
Molecular Weight 33.03 g/mol
LogP -0.5
Topological Polar Surface Area 20.2 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 1
Rotatable Bonds 0
Exact Mass 33.03249
Heavy Atoms 2
Complexity 2.0

Chemical Identifiers

CAS Number 1455-13-6
SMILES [2H]OC
InChIKey OKKJLVBELUTLKV-VMNATFBRSA-N

Property Insights of Methan(2H)ol

The XLogP value of -0.5 indicates that Methan(2H)ol is hydrophilic (water-soluble), making it suitable for aqueous formulations and biological assay applications. With a topological polar surface area (TPSA) of 20.2 Ų, Methan(2H)ol ex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Methan(2H)ol has 1 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
